Description
The CPFM Series 8800 is a family of advanced flow meters based on the Coriolis principle fabricated exclusively from PFA (Perfluoroalkoxy) polymeric material.
Series 8800 flow meters are comprised of two assemblies: one containing the sensor, the other containing the supporting electronics.
Series 8800 sensors are specially designed for measuring liquids in high-purity semiconductor,
bio-pharmaceutical and other applications that require all PFA-wetted surfaces and provide
the following measurements simultaneously:
•Mass flow rate & total mass
•Volumetric flow rate & total volume
•Density
•Solids (or slurry, solution) concentration
•Temperature
Measurement Principle
Fluid flows into the sensor consisting of two flow sensitive elements which are vibrated relative to one another - similar to the tines of a tuning fork. Fluid interacts with the sensor dynamically in such a way that the sensor’s response is immune to the fluid’s chemical and physical properties flow regime, or variations in flow velocity profile. Fluid mass flow rate and fluid density are independently determined by measuring the relative motion and frequency of the flow-sensitive elements.
